An ALA Best Book for Young Adults.No place is safe for Tara and her family.Twelve-year-old Tara Hawrami lives a normal life in Iraquntil the day she sees a boy, a Kurd like herself, get shot by soldiers in the street. But Tara still doesnt realize just how dangerous life for the Kurds has become until the Iraqi secret police come for her father. Then her family must flee their home for the mountains of Kurdistan, but even there they are not safe. Iraqi bombs drive the Hawramis over the border into Iran, where they must live in a brutal refugee camp. Will they ever find a place they can truly call home again?
